Beauty benefit
Naturium's Retinaldehyde Cream Serum delivers 0.1% retinaldehyde — the most potent OTC retinoid — in a cushioned cream-serum with ferment extract and barrier lipids, the richest-feeling texture of the three verified retinal picks.
Does it work
Yes. It discloses 0.1% retinal in a more emollient cream-serum base, which can suit drier or more reactive skin stepping into retinoids. Retinaldehyde's potency and one-step conversion are well documented. Caveats: mild retinization can still occur; at $31.99/30 ml its cost per unit of active is higher than The Ordinary's 0.2%; retinal stability means packaging and freshness matter; pregnancy avoidance applies. Consensus strength

Moderate

Retinaldehyde's status as the most potent OTC retinoid is well supported; Naturium discloses its 0.1% and pairs it with a richer base. It carries a higher cost-per-active than The Ordinary's disclosed 0.2%. Long-term comparative retinal RCT data remains thin.

What buyers actually say

What works

  • Common Most potent OTC retinoid form, delivered at a disclosed 0.1% 12
    Retinal, on the other hand, only requires 1 conversion step to become retinoic acid, making it the strongest over-the-counter retinoid. Editorial
  • Common Better tolerated than prescription tretinoin, in a cushioned barrier-supporting base 3
    retinaldehyde was far better tolerated, causing far less irritation and dryness. Around 3 less irritation to be specific. Editorial

What to know

  • Some Mild retinization is still possible, especially for retinoid beginners 4
    If your skin is new to retinal, you may experience some mild irritation, redness or dryness. Editorial
  • Some Higher cost per unit of active than disclosed-0.2% options; retinal also degrades with light/air 3
    Retinal is notoriously unstable and quickly breaks down when exposed to light, air, or water. Editorial

What you'd only know from the reviews

  • Retinaldehyde's aldehyde group gives it direct antibacterial activity against C. acnes — a genuine acne bonus layered on top of the anti-aging effect. 5
